Definition of Partnership
Partnership defined under article 1767 of the Civil Code of the Philippines as an agreement where two or more persons contribute money, property, or industry to a common fund to share profits. It involves a meeting of minds, and contributions can include services or skills, not just money or property.
General Provisions of Partnership
Partnership for profit involves dividing profits among partners. Business partnership and General Professional Partnership (GPP) are distinguished. GPP is formed for practicing a common profession, with partners having the same profession and field of practice. Requirements for GPP are outlined with examples.
Characteristics of a Contract of Partnership
A contract of partnership is consensual, bilateral or multilateral, principal, and has a special name given by law. It is essential, preparatory, and onerous, involving mutual contributions for a common benefit through profits sharing.
Essential Requisites of Partnership
Essential requisites include a valid and voluntary agreement among parties, mutual contributions of money, property, or industry, lawful purpose, and establishment for common benefit. Illegal partnerships are void and may lead to criminal prosecution.
